Safari tabs from ios devices no longer showing on Mac Book

I just noticed that my iPhone safari tabs no longer show on my MacBook. And vice-versa: my MacBook tabs no longer show on my iPhone. Same for my iPad.


This used to work. I don't use the feature very often, so I can't tell when this stopped working. It might have been a while (like several weeks)


I can see my MacBook favorites on the iPhone, so it looks like that syncing still works.


MacBook: macOs High Sierra version: 10.13.6, Safari version 13.0.3

iPhone: iOs version 13.2.3


Could that be due to OS incompatibilities ?

Others not using Catalina have posted the same problem. Based on a few posts I have read, the synced data gets encoded in IOS13, so earlier OS/IOS versions can't read the data. IOS 13 can't read data that isn't encoded.
